| Reverse description | The reverse presents two robed and nimbed ecclesiastical figures, depicted in the manner of Romanesque sculptural reliefs, jointly supporting a detailed model of the early Salzburg Cathedral between them. Below the cathedral model, the Salzburg coat of arms is prominently displayed. A circular legend along the upper periphery reads '1200 JAHRE DOM ZU SALZBURG', commemorating the 1,200th anniversary of the Salzburg Cathedral, with the date '1974' inscribed in the lower exergual area. The composition, engraved by Hans Köttenstorfer, combines architectural and figural elements in a harmonious, historically evocative design. |
